import React from 'react';
import { mount } from 'enzyme';
import CRUKSearchkitAutocompleteList from '../CRUKSearchkitAutocompleteList.jsx';
import { SearchkitManager } from 'searchkit';
const div = document.createElement('div');
div.id = 'searchPrototypeApp';
document.body.appendChild(div);
describe('Cruk searchkit autocomplete tests', () => {
beforeEach(function() {
this.searchkit = SearchkitManager.mock();
const toggleMock = (flag) => {
this.wrapper.setProps({ autocompleteActive: flag });
}
this.createWrapper = (classNames, items=['Item 1', 'Item 2'], autocompleteActive=true) => {
this.wrapper = mount(
<CRUKSearchkitAutocompleteList searchkit={this.searchkit}
autocompleteItems={items}
autocompleteActive={autocompleteActive}
listClasses={classNames}
toggle={toggleMock}
inputState={() => null}
/>
);
}
this.searchkit.accessors.accessors = [
{
key: 'xss-q',
state: {
value: ''
}
}
];
});
it('Render with default classes', function() {
this.createWrapper();
const secondListItem = this.wrapper.find('.cr-autocomplete').children().get(1);
expect(secondListItem.innerHTML).toBe('Item 2');
expect(secondListItem.className).toBe('cr-autocomplete__list-item');
});
it('Render with specific classes', function() {
// Define classes that will go into the ul tag and its items.
const classes = ['custom-class1', 'custom-class2'];
const items = ['List item 1', 'List item 2', 'List item 3'];
// Mount the component.
this.createWrapper(classes, items);
const autoComplete = this.wrapper.find('.custom-class1');
// Check to see if the second class is present
expect(autoComplete.hasClass('custom-class2')).toBe(true);
// Check the number the children
expect(autoComplete.children().length).toBe(3);
// Child shoud have bem generated classname of first class in the listClasses prop.
expect(autoComplete.children().get(1).className).toBe('custom-class1__list-item');
});
it('Hide/Show autocomplete depending on the autocompleteActive prop', function() {
this.createWrapper();
// Component is mounted and rendered.
expect(this.wrapper.find('.cr-autocomplete').length).toBe(1);
// Set autocompleteActive prop to false.
this.wrapper.setProps({ autocompleteActive: false });
// The component should not be rendered.
expect(this.wrapper.find('.cr-autocomplete').length).toBe(0);
});
it('Hide/Show autocomplete depending on the autocompleteItems prop', function() {
this.createWrapper();
// Component is mounted and rendered.
expect(this.wrapper.find('.cr-autocomplete').length).toBe(1);
// Empty array for autocompleteItems prop.
this.wrapper.setProps({ autocompleteItems: [] });
// The component should not be rendered.
expect(this.wrapper.find('.cr-autocomplete').length).toBe(0);
});
it('Click on an autocomplete list item', function() {
this.createWrapper();
// Fake QueryAccessor should have empty state.value.
expect(this.searchkit.accessors.accessors[0].state.value).toBe('');
// Autocomplete list should be visible.
expect(this.wrapper.find('.cr-autocomplete').length).toBe(1);
// Select second item from the autocomplete.
this.wrapper.find('.cr-autocomplete').childAt(1).simulate('click');
// Accessor value should be equal 'Item 2'.
expect(this.searchkit.accessors.accessors[0].state.value).toBe('Item 2');
// Autocomplete list should not be visible.
expect(this.wrapper.find('.cr-autocomplete').length).toBe(0);
});
});
